Ten teasers about 'Who' episode two
Published Saturday, Apr 3 2010, 19:26 BST | By Neil Wilkes | 19 comments

Here are ten tiny teasers about the Moffat-penned second episode, 'The Beast Below':
1. It's set more than a millennium into the future, at a time when the Earth has been abandoned and the UK is a floating spaceship known as Starship Britain.
